
Yao City Announces Inaugural Human Rights Awareness Seminar for Fiscal Year 2025
Yao City, Osaka Prefecture – Yao City is pleased to announce the upcoming “First Human Rights Awareness Seminar for Fiscal Year 2025,” scheduled to be held on July 28, 2025. This informative event aims to foster a deeper understanding and appreciation of human rights within the community, promoting a society that upholds equality and peace for all its residents.
The seminar, details of which were published on the official Yao City website on July 28, 2025, at 01:05, underscores the city’s ongoing commitment to human rights education and empowerment. As part of its broader initiative on gender equality and peace, this seminar represents a significant step in engaging citizens on crucial human rights issues.
